What is a Chain Trencher?
A chain trencher is a powerful excavation machine designed to dig narrow and deep trenches using a continuous chain fitted with cutting teeth. Unlike traditional excavation methods, it delivers uniform trench dimensions, which are critical for proper drainage installation. This equipment is commonly used in projects that require accuracy, such as pipeline laying, cable installation, and drainage system development.
Importance in Drainage System Installation
Proper drainage installation requires trenches with consistent depth and width to ensure smooth water flow and prevent blockages. The use of a chain trencher ensures that these requirements are met efficiently. It helps create trenches that allow pipes to be laid evenly, reducing the chances of misalignment or leakage.
Additionally, it minimizes manual labor and speeds up the installation process. In large-scale projects such as municipal drainage systems or agricultural drainage networks, time and precision are critical. This is where the chain trencher proves invaluable by delivering fast and reliable results.

Advantages of Using Chain Trencher
Using a chain trencher for drainage system installation offers multiple benefits:
1. Precision and Uniformity
It ensures consistent trench dimensions, which is essential for proper pipe alignment and efficient water flow.
2. Time Efficiency
Compared to manual digging or conventional excavators, it significantly reduces project completion time.
3. Cost-Effective Operation
By reducing labor requirements and increasing productivity, it helps lower overall project costs.
4. Versatility
It can be used in different terrains, including soft soil, clay, and even moderately hard rock.
5. Minimal Surface Disruption
The machine creates narrow trenches, which reduces damage to surrounding areas and simplifies restoration work.

Safety and Maintenance Tips
Operating heavy machinery like a chain trencher requires proper safety measures. Operators should be trained and equipped with protective gear. Regular maintenance, such as checking chain tension, lubricating moving parts, and replacing worn-out teeth, is essential to keep the machine functioning efficiently.
Proper handling not only enhances performance but also extends the lifespan of the equipment, reducing downtime and repair costs.
